What Caught My Eye First

The standout feature of Skydive Dubai is undoubtedly its unparalleled professionalism. From the moment you enter the hangar, the atmosphere is a calibrated mix of high energy and strict discipline. The check-in process is streamlined, especially if you complete the digital waivers beforehand. What truly elevates this experience is the dedicated camera flyer. Unlike many other global dropzones where the instructor holds a GoPro on their wrist, Skydive Dubai includes a secondary professional skydiver who flies around you to capture cinematic angles. This ensures that the visual documentation of your jump is as professional as the dive itself. Furthermore, the views of the Palm Jumeirah and the Burj Al Arab from 13,000 feet are impossible to replicate elsewhere. The transition from the roar of the freefall to the serene canopy ride offers a unique duality of adrenaline and peace that few other activities can provide.

Timing Your Trip Perfectly

Timing is everything when it comes to aviation-based activities in the UAE. The peak season runs from October to April, when the temperatures are cooler and the skies are generally clearer. However, this is also when booking slots fill up weeks in advance. If you are visiting during the shoulder months, aim for a sunrise jump. The early morning light provides the best illumination for your photos, and the winds are typically more stable than in the afternoon. Avoid the peak summer months if possible; while the operation still runs, the humidity can sometimes affect visibility and the ground temperatures can make the waiting period in the hangar less comfortable. Always leave a 'buffer day' in your Dubai itinerary in case your jump is postponed due to high winds or cloud cover, which are common even in the desert.

Decoding the Ticket Options

While specific pricing fluctuates based on the season and location, the packages at Skydive Dubai are generally all-inclusive of the tandem jump, the instructor fees, and a comprehensive media package. The Palm Dropzone remains the flagship offering, commanding a higher price due to its coastal location and iconic scenery. For those looking for a slightly more affordable entry point, the Desert Dropzone offers the same 13,000-foot altitude but with views of rolling sand dunes and a quieter atmosphere. It is important to note that the media package is a significant value-add; you receive a professionally edited video and high-resolution stills within hours of your jump. When comparing this to other international dropzones where media is an expensive add-on, the value proposition becomes clearer. There are no 'budget' tiers here; the focus is on a premium, full-service experience that prioritizes safety and documentation over price competition.

Know Before You Go

To ensure a seamless experience, always book directly through a reputable platform or the official site at least two to three weeks in advance. One of the most critical logistical tips is to complete the online waiver as soon as you receive the confirmation email; this can save you thirty minutes of paperwork on the day of the jump. Regarding transportation, if you are heading to the Palm Dropzone, a taxi or ride-sharing app like Careem is recommended over the Metro, as the walk from the nearest station can be quite long in the heat. Ensure you bring a valid physical ID (Passport or Emirates ID) as digital copies are often rejected. Lastly, wear athletic clothing and lace-up sneakers—loose footwear is a safety hazard and will not be permitted on the aircraft.

Quick FAQ Guide

1. What is the weight limit for a tandem jump?

For safety reasons, Skydive Dubai enforces strict weight and BMI limits. Women must weigh less than 90kg (198lbs) with a BMI under 27.5, and men must weigh less than 100kg (220lbs) with a BMI under 30. These are non-negotiable and checked on-site.

2. Do I need prior experience to skydive here?

No prior experience is necessary for a tandem jump. You will be harnessed to a highly experienced instructor who handles all technical aspects, including the parachute deployment and landing, following a brief 15-minute safety orientation.

3. What happens if the weather is bad on my jump day?

Skydiving is weather-dependent. If wind speeds or cloud cover exceed safety limits, your jump may be delayed or cancelled. In the event of a cancellation by the operator, you will typically be offered a reschedule or a full refund.

4. How long does the entire process take?

While the actual jump and canopy ride take about 5 to 7 minutes, you should plan to spend between 3 and 4 hours at the dropzone to account for check-in, safety briefings, and equipment fitting.
